Overview

Upgrade your braking performance with the EBC Brakes Disc Brake Pad (part number ED91885), engineered specifically for light trucks and SUVs. Designed for street use, these pads ensure reliable stopping power across a range of popular models, including GMC, Chevrolet, and Nissan from 2012 to 2023.

  • Enhanced Stopping Power: The Orangestuff carbon granular material provides superior friction, allowing for quicker and more responsive braking.
  • Durable Construction: Integrally molded design ensures longevity and consistent performance under various driving conditions.
  • Versatile Fit: Compatible with stock rotors, slotted rotors, and cross-drilled rotors, making them a perfect choice for any setup.
  • Included Shims: Shims are included to reduce noise and vibration for a smoother driving experience.

This set of EBC Extra-Duty Brake Pads is designed to work seamlessly with stock calipers, providing an easy upgrade for your vehicle's braking system. Experience the difference in your driving with EBC Brakes.

Frequently Asked Questions

What vehicles are compatible with these brake pads?
These EBC Brakes Disc Brake Pads are compatible with GMC, Chevrolet, and Nissan models from the years 2012 to 2023.
What materials are these brake pads made from?
The brake pads are made from carbon granular material and feature integrally molded construction.
What is included in the package?
This product is sold as a set and includes shims, but does not include hardware or an electronic wear sensor.
Can these brake pads be used with stock rotors?
Yes, these brake pads are designed for use with stock rotors as well as slotted and cross-drilled rotors.
How difficult is the installation of these brake pads?
Installation difficulty can vary, so professional installation is recommended unless you have experience with brake pad replacement.
